Session 1 | April Estates & Collections

Ahlers & Ogletree is pleased to present more than 1,200 lots across three sessions, including items from the private collection of Barry Hutner, owner of Parc Monceau; items from the collection of Bruce Cusmano, owner of Metropolitan Artifacts; and more. Highlights include an original equestrian oil on canvas by Rosa Bonheur, a Winter Troika after Evgeny Lanceray, an impressive French Art Deco Le Boule gaming table, a period Louis XV Ebony & Gilt Bronze Bureau Plat, a portrait by Howard Chandler Christy, a Laverne "Boucher" table, art glass by Vogel & Littleton, several etchings by James Abbott McNeill Whistler, and studio furniture by John Wesley Williams. Session 1: Thursday April 20 | Asian Arts, English & American Antiques, Fine Art & Decorative Arts Session 2: Friday April 21 | Mid-Century and Modern Art & Design, Estate Jewelry, Luxury Handbags Session 3: Saturday April 22 | European Art, Antiques & Decorative Arts
